dc.description.abstractWe have developed a coherent laser radar system operating at 1.5 microns using an Er:Yb:glass laser. This paper describes new high signal to noise single shot measurements of the atmospheric boundary layer and includes comparisons with measurements obtained from a VHF boundary layer radar.-
